Problem Statement

3 points O(0,\ 0),\ P(a,\ a^2), Q( \minus{} b,\ b^2)\ (a > 0,\ b > 0) are on the parabpla y \equal{} x^2. Let S1 S_1 be the area bounded by the line PQ PQ and the parabola and let S2 S_2 be the area of the triangle OPQ OPQ. Find the minimum value of S1S2 \frac {S_1}{S_2}.
